Doctor and Todd commit to return to dome

The Doctor and Todd emerge from the cave, their reality shifting back into sight and sound as the forest regains its presence. They process the shared vision of the Box of Jhana’s destruction and Aris’s corruption by the Mara, understanding it as a fused glimpse of past and future. Recognizing the urgency of Aris’s impending attack on the dome, the Doctor immediately resolves to act. Todd questions their ability to navigate the mystical forest paths, but the Doctor asserts a course of action, relying on Panna’s guidance to return and thwart the danger before time runs out.
